Package: bitlbee
Version: 1.2-4
Severity: wishlist

In the &bitlbee channel, a "root" nick talks to me.  I find this ugly,
since the bitlbee process actually runs as the user "bitlbee".  I'd
prefer if bitlbee used the nick "bitlbee", at least when running as
that user.
